Understanding the Korean Jindo Dog

The Korean Jindo Dog is a breed that originated in South Korea and is known for its fierce loyalty and protective nature. These dogs are medium-sized with a muscular build and a double coat that comes in a variety of colors including white, black, red, and brindle. The Jindo Dog is intelligent, independent, and has a strong prey drive, making them excellent hunters.

Exploring the Icelandic Sheepdog

The Icelandic Sheepdog is a breed that hails from Iceland and is known for its friendly and outgoing personality. These dogs are small to medium-sized with a thick double coat that comes in a range of colors and patterns. The Icelandic Sheepdog is an energetic and alert breed that is great with children and other pets, making them excellent family pets.

Caring for a Korean Jindo Dog and Icelandic Sheepdog mix

When caring for a Korean Jindo Dog and Icelandic Sheepdog mix, it is important to provide them with regular exercise and mental stimulation to keep them happy and healthy. These dogs are likely to be intelligent and independent, so training and socialization from a young age are essential.

Additionally, the double coat of this mix will require regular grooming to prevent matting and tangling. Brushing a few times a week and bathing as needed will help keep their coat in top condition. It is also important to trim their nails regularly and check their ears for any signs of infection.
